- 博客(20)
- 收藏
- 关注
原创 VUE复习
v-model指令修饰符如上;.number使得用户输入值变为数值类型;.trim让输入去除两端空格;.lazy有点类似防抖,不会实时更新data内数据,当离开输入框时才会改变。
2022-06-27 00:38:17 148 1
原创 详解BFC
FC 全称 Formatting Context (格式化文本)官网介绍如下意为:盒子模型在标准流文本中,都属一种FC;块级的盒子属于BFC;行内盒子属于IFC(inline formatting)在如下情况下会创建BFC 常用的解决父级盒子高度塌陷等问题的方法 本质上就是利用的BFC规则。...
2022-06-14 23:48:03 78
原创 form表单
给定默认值就是下面的↑;传文件时再设置值,不传不用设置,使用默认就行。使用submit提交到action设置的地址叫做 表单的同步提交,缺点如上;使用ajax????jQuery中serialize函数可以一次性获取所有表单内容,以键值对字符串形式拿到数据。必须给表单元素设置name属性才可以拿到值。...
2022-01-21 14:58:11 412
原创 Canvas相关
canvas默认是300*150px大小的画布;设置宽高应在标签内width和height设置,不能使用css设置;css设置只是拉伸了画布,并没有添加像素点,画的图形也是放大的。
2021-12-31 18:46:49 124
原创 Git部分
git status检查文件状态;git -s 是 --short的简写;是status的精简化检查文件更新保存等的顺序。修改文件后,是modified;status是红色;执行add后放入暂存区;执行commit -m后提交更新,完成。git.checkout --文件名 撤销操作无法恢复。add . 将所有新增、修改过的文件放入暂存区。git reset HEAD 文件名,使用.做文件名全部移除出暂存区;标准流程:innit初始...
2021-12-22 18:29:25 405
原创 ES6模块化相关
后端node.js使用 CommonJS模块化规范,require导入,module.exports导出。默认导出,只能导出一次,exploar default {}; 多余报错;
2021-12-15 21:26:27 677
原创 连接数据库(MySQL)部分
引入第三方包mysql,创建连接方法db,createPool({})value(?,?) ?为占位符 以数组中的值填充affectedRows ===1 可以判断是否插入成功单个?占位符 可以省略数组方式赋值,多个占位符则需要用数组【】赋值通过更新将staus改为1标记删除...
2021-11-11 23:12:21 724 1
原创 前端部分笔记
继承的权重为0;padding不会撑开盒子的情况:未设置width、height行内元素、行内块元素水平居中,给其父级盒子设置text-align:center
2021-10-30 20:04:00 54
原创 whit:100%的一些问题
问题:width: 100%是相对于谁的?今天在接触到移动端的时候,遇到了一个比较常用的属性设置:width: 100%;。因为对这个属性的用法有些困惑,所以简单地总结了一下。总结:属性 width:100%;使用情况主要有以下几种。前提条件:子元素必须是块级元素才能实现宽度的继承 父级元素设置了宽度当父级元素和子元素只是一般嵌套关系的时候,子元素继承父元素的宽。 当子元素浮动时,也可以完整的继承父元素的宽。 当子元素为position: absolute;的时候,这个时候子元
2021-10-29 16:58:52 65
原创 Node.js学习
dataStr是读取成功后的数据split(‘ ’) 将字符串分割成数组但绝对不利于后期维护,使用--dirname(目录名) +相对路径 即可以解决path.join(' ' ,' ') ' '中放路径片段 使用 ,号隔开。其中 ../ 可以抵消上一个路径片段直接使用返回文件名,添加 ‘ext’ 返回去掉后缀的文件名 如添加 ‘ .html’去掉.html扩展名...
2021-10-27 22:42:14 134
原创 ES6新增语法
var 存在变量提升会污染全局变量let const 声明的变量具有块级作用域,每声明一个就是一个块级作用域,如 { }中的变量不可被外界调用;因变量无提升,必需先声明变量才能调用变量;const 声明的变量内存地址不可更改,但变量为数组等,可以修改其中部分值,不可对整个数组重新赋值。若声明的值不需要变化,则一般使用const关键字声明,需要变化则使用用let关键字。函数内容只有一行,且返回值为本身,可省略 { }call函数改变fn函数的的this指向,指向o...
2021-10-25 20:36:52 114
原创 JavaScript学习 部分笔记
1.i++ 与 ++i 的区别i++:先返回i的原值计算,在进行自增。++i:先自增,在进行运算。2.$$(与) 与 ||(或) 中的逻辑中断问题$$:前表达式为真返回后表达式;前表达式假返回前表达式。||:前表达式真返回前表达式;前表达式假返回后表达式。3.js的预解析函数提升; 变量提升(不提升赋值操作)例1.预解析后:输出结果为:undefined例2.预解析后:这个案例需要注意点是:var a = b = c =9;相当于 va..
2021-07-12 21:56:00 93
原创 Flex布局
flex布局又名弹性、伸缩布局,相较于传统布局更加方便快捷,但兼容性较差,主要用于移动端网页布局。flex布局对父级盒子使用,子元素中的行内元素会获得可设置宽高等块级属性,其中的float属性、clear、vertical-align属性都会失效。Flex布局常用的几种属性:1.flex-direction(方向):row(默认值):主轴为水平方向,起点在左端。 row-reverse(反转):主轴为水平方向,起点在右端。 column:主轴为垂直方向,起点在上沿。 column-re
2021-06-30 15:05:13 2354
原创 前端学习--定位 二
固定定位 fixed固定定位是元素固定于浏览器可视区域的位置。主要用于浏览器页面滚动时需保持位置不变的情况。特点: 以浏览器可视窗口为参考移动元素跟父元素没有任何关系不随滚动条滚动...
2021-06-09 21:35:38 215 5
原创 前端学习-定位
前端学习-定位定位:将盒子定在某一位置,所以定位也是在摆放盒子,按照定位的方式移动盒子。定位 = 定位模式 + 边偏移定位模式用于指定一个元素在文档中的定位方式。边偏移则决定了该元素的最终位置。1.定位模式定位模式决定元素的定位方式,它通过CSS的position属性来设置,他的值分为四个:值 语义 static 静态定位 relative(相对的.adj) 相对定位 absolute(绝对的.adj) 绝对定位 fixed 固定定.
2021-06-08 21:33:11 111
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人